Bilingual Education Classroom Teacher
The Bilingual Education Classroom Teacher
will be directly responsible to the building principal for all matters
pertaining to the operation of the school plan, in-building administrative and
personnel procedures, and general or district-wide policies. He/She will be indirectly responsible to the
Director of English Language Learner Programs for all matters pertaining to
curriculum, instructional methods, assessment and materials.

Responsibilities: (1)
Provide a personalized bilingual instructional program that is compatible with
the abilities, needs and learning characteristics of each student; (2)
Implement prescribed curriculum; (3) Create a child-centered learning
environment that is characterized by the consistent application of sound mental
health and educational psychology practices; (4) Follow prescribed curriculum,
instructional methods and materials; (5) Employ creative methods of instruction
and utilize a variety of bilingual materials within the structure of the
designated curriculum; (6) Become acquainted with the characteristics, needs,
abilities and problems of each child through personal interaction and by
seeking information from psycho-educational reports, hearing and vision
reports, staffing notes, end-of-the-year student status reports, etc.; (7)
Inform the building principal whenever a student’s attendance is
unsatisfactory; (8) Supply the building principal and Director of English
Language Learner Programs with any abnormal attendance reports on any student;
(9) Report student address and telephone number changes to the Department of
English Language Learner Programs; (10) Provide the building principal and the
Director of English Language Learner Programs with an up-to-date copy of the
schedule of classroom activities that the teacher is following; (11) Maintain
up-to-date lesson plans that include all bilingual areas to be taught; (12) Use
the designated methods of reporting student progress to parents; (13) Attend
specified in-service meetings and conferences with the Director of English
Language Learner Programs; (14) Develop a close relationship with each
student’s parents or guardians; (15) Use teacher aides or helpers in accord
with the designated job descriptions; and (16) Perform such other professional
duties as may be assigned by the building principal, Director of English
Language Learner Programs and the Department of Academic Affairs.
Qualifications: Must
have valid Illinois Type 03 Teaching Certificate with Bilingual or ESL
Certification. Bilingual teaching
experience (including student teaching and internships) at identified grade
level within the last five years preferred.
The Bilingual Education Classroom Teacher must be proficient in English.
